Scooped on the lab

You see it blinking on the screen
Yet you cannot believe.
Your plan is public,
your idea not yours anymore.
It has been put in the words of a stranger
Written on a paper
that never entered your lab.
They ran faster than you
Using instruments of higher power
While you played with dusty lenses
And blind lasers.
Embrace it and own it,
Your idea was that good.

